Wrong belt, too tight, too loose, pullys out of allignment, bad bearing in pump, bad bearing in motor, bad pump, bad motor, bent motor shaft, bent pump shaft, loose motor mount, loose pump mount, loose drum mount broken drum mount, twisted chassis, or several combinations of the above.

Belts don't break very often......looking at how it broke will give you an idea of the cause...

If the edges are frayed....alignment....or a pulley is damaging it....

Clean break? Bad belt....
